粗叶悬钩子总生物碱对大鼠非酒精性脂肪肝病的抗氧化作用研究

摘    要:目的:研究粗叶悬钩子总生物碱对大鼠非酒精性脂肪肝(NAFLD)的防治作用,并初步探讨其作用机制.方法:60只SD大鼠,采用高脂饲料建立大鼠NAFLD模型,随机分为6组:正常对照组、模型组、东宝甘泰(CMCB 0.35 g·kg-1)组、粗叶悬钩子总生物碱(RAP)低、中、高剂量(0.36,0.72,1.44g·kg-1)组.给药4周后,计算大鼠肝脏指数,观察肝组织病理形态学变化,检测血清中AST,ALT,TNF-α,IL-6,MDA,SOD的量,肝脏组织中MDA,SOD,TNF-α,IL-6的表达变化.结果:RAP给药4周后,与模型组比较,大鼠肝组织脂肪变性明显减轻,高剂量组肝脏系数明显降低(P<0.05),中、高剂量组血清中AST,ALT,TNF-α,IL-6水平明显降低(P<0.05或P<0.01),高剂量组肝组织中SOD,MDA含量明显降低(P<0.05),3个剂量组肝组织中TNF-α,IL-6 mRNA的表达均降低(P<0.05或P<0.01).结论:RAP对大鼠NAFLD具有较好的防治作用,其 作用机制可能与清除氧自由基,减少脂质过氧化反应产物,抑制炎性细胞因子释放,减少炎症反应有关.
